Elegant Windows That Invite the Light
Many homeowners seek to enhance their living spaces with beautiful windows that let natural light to stream in. Multiple styles of windows can transform a home's aesthetic, from conventional double-hung designs to stylish casement options. Large picture windows give unobstructed views and optimize sunlight, while thoughtfully placed skylights can bring light to darker areas.
In addition, the use of energy-efficient glass reduces heat loss and UV exposure, contributing to more sustainable living environments. Decorative window frames and grilles additionally upgrade design, allowing homeowners to customize their spaces while keeping functionality.
Moreover, the integration of window treatments, such as sheer curtains or blinds, can maximize light control, blending brightness with privacy. This careful selection of windows not only enhances visual appeal but also promotes a more comfortable, more inviting atmosphere within the home, merging comfort with style seamlessly.
Refined Internal-External Glass Doors
Glass doors for indoor-outdoor spaces function as a stunning architectural feature that seamlessly connects the divide between interior spaces and the natural beauty outside. These elegant doors are designed to enhance both functionality and aesthetics, allowing for an abundance of natural light while creating a sense of openness. Homeowners often opt for sliding or folding glass doors, which can be effortlessly opened to connect living areas with gardens or patios, thereby encouraging a harmonious indoor-outdoor lifestyle.
The streamlined aesthetic of these doors suits various architectural styles, from modern to conventional, and they are provided in a selection of finishes and configurations. High-quality materials guarantee energy efficiency, providing insulation against temperature shifts while limiting noise. Several designs feature cutting-edge glazing technologies that provide UV protection and enhanced security. Finally, stylish indoor-outdoor glass doors transform dwellings into welcoming spaces, encouraging residents to savor the tranquility of their surroundings.
Modern Glass Partitions for Open-Plan Living Spaces
When homeowners look to optimize space and establish a feeling of continuity throughout their living spaces, sophisticated glass separators have surfaced as a popular design choice. These see-through dividers work to establish separate zones while maintaining an open ambiance. By allowing light to flow through, glass partitions improve the general brightness of a space, making it seem bigger and more appealing.
A variety of design possibilities are available, spanning from modern frameless panels to increasingly ornate designs incorporating patterns or textures. In addition, glass partitions can be simply customized to match multiple architectural content styles, whether modern or traditional. They can also be used creatively to separate living rooms from dining areas, or to create personal nooks within larger spaces.
With the added benefits of sound insulation and simple maintenance, modern glass partitions represent a functional yet aesthetically pleasing choice for contemporary homes, transforming how spaces are employed and experienced.
Eco-Friendly Glass Solutions for Environmentally Conscious Homes
As the demand for eco-friendly living continues to rise, energy-efficient glass solutions have become essential for homeowners looking to reduce their environmental impact. These advanced products, including double-glazed and low-emissivity (Low-E) glass, greatly enhance thermal insulation. By reducing heat transfer, they help sustain a comfortable indoor climate while decreasing reliance on heating and cooling systems.
In addition, energy-efficient glass can efficiently block harmful UV rays, shielding interiors from fading and lowering energy costs related to artificial lighting. Many homeowners are also embracing smart glass technology, which modifies its opacity depending on sunlight, further enhancing energy use.
These advanced glass solutions' integration not only leads to lower energy bills but also promotes a sustainable lifestyle. As consciousness about environmental matters increases, energy-efficient glass is becoming a preferred choice for eco-conscious homeowners, establishing a greener future in residential design.

What Maintenance Requirements Apply to Innovative Glass Designs?
Care requirements for innovative glass designs include frequent cleaning with non-abrasive cleaners, routine inspections for damage, and ensuring proper sealing. Additionally, the use of specialized coatings can minimize maintenance needs and extend longevity.
What Role Do Glass Designs Play in Home Security?
Glass designs markedly impact home security, as specialized tempered or laminated glass improves resistance to breakage. Moreover, integrating modern locking mechanisms and alarms further fortifies these installations, making certain that design does not sacrifice protection.
Do Any Safety Concerns Arise With Glass Installations?
Safety issues with glass installations include potential breakage, sharp edges, and lack of sufficient strength. Correct materials and installation techniques can reduce hazards, guaranteeing durability while maintaining aesthetic appeal. Knowledge of safety standards is essential for proper implementation.
How Much Do Custom Glass Designs Cost?
Custom glass design costs usually vary between $50 to $200 per square foot, depending on factors such as how complex the design is, thickness, and type of glass, influencing overall pricing and installation expenses.
How Can I Choose the Right Glass for My Climate?
Choosing the right glass for a climate entails examining insulation properties, energy efficiency ratings, and UV protection. Moreover, taking into account local weather conditions and personal preferences ensures optimal performance and comfort in the living space.
